Skynet輕量級的并發框架,確實支持動態擴容。它通過增加計算節點、存儲節點、負載均衡、自動伸縮和數據分片等方式來擴展集群的性能和容量。以下是相關信息:
Skynet的動態擴容支持
- 增加計算節點:通過增加計算節點來擴展Skynet集群的計算能力,提高集群的處理能力和性能。
- 增加存儲節點:通過增加存儲節點來擴展Skynet集群的存儲容量,存儲更多的數據和文件。
- 負載均衡:使用負載均衡技術可以將請求均勻地分配到不同的計算節點上,提高集群的性能和可靠性。
- 自動伸縮:采用自動伸縮技術可以根據負載情況自動增加或減少集群的計算節點數量,以滿足實際需求。
- 數據分片:將數據分片存儲在不同的節點上,可以提高數據的讀寫效率和容錯性。
Skynet的動態擴容實現方式
- 水平擴容:通過添加更多的數據庫服務器來擴展數據庫的性能和容量。這可以通過在數據庫集群中增加節點來實現。
- 垂直擴容:通過增加單個數據庫服務器的處理能力來擴展數據庫的性能和容量。這可以通過升級服務器硬件、增加內存、增加CPU核心數等方式來實現。
Skynet動態擴容的實際應用場景
- 在游戲服務器中,動態擴容可以確保在高并發場景下,服務器能夠根據玩家數量的變化自動調整資源分配,從而保證游戲的穩定性和流暢性。
綜上所述,Skynet支持動態擴容,并且可以通過多種方式實現,包括增加計算和存儲節點、負載均衡、自動伸縮和數據分片等。這些特性使得Skynet能夠靈活應對不斷變化的業務需求,確保系統的穩定性和性能。